Description

Make your home just inches from Hudson Yards in this flawless one-bedroom, one-bathroom residence in an amenity-rich cooperative. The motivated seller will cover all monthly maintenance charges (taxes, heat, hot water and gas) for three months. An incredible value! Perched high on the 17th floor, this refined home, spanning approximately 750 sq. ft, makes a dazzling first impression with fresh paint, tall ceilings, hardwood floors and handsome millwork, including stately baseboards and crown moldings. Bold columns and designer lighting add an elegant ambiance to the gracious dining area. Ahead, the large living room invites you to relax and unwind alongside north-facing, open-sky views that skim across historic rooftops to glistening Midtown high-rises. In the chic kitchen, gorgeous cabinetry, marble counters and subway tile backsplashes surround upscale stainless steel appliances, including a gas range with convection oven, dishwasher and a Fisher & Paykel refrigerator. Sleep soundly under tray ceilings in the expansive bedroom, featuring two large custom closets and plenty of room for a king-size bed plus a sitting area or home office space. The full bathroom is beautifully appointed with floor-to-ceiling beveled subway tile, a large tub/shower, marble-topped rounded vanity and contemporary fixtures. Two additional roomy closets add comfort and convenience to this mint-condition, move-in ready abode. 430 West 34th Street is a well-maintained postwar cooperative where residents enjoy a welcoming lobby, full-time doorman service, live-in superintendent and maintenance staff, card-operated central laundry, bike room, storage bins and a gorgeous common roof deck. Board policies permit pets, pieds--terre, subletting after two years and 80 percent financing. Located in the vibrant Hudson Yards neighborhood, across the street from Hudson Commons, home to the new Peloton headquarters and Lyft offices. This home is just inches from the development's world-class shopping, dining, entertainment and outdoor space. Spend the day strolling the magnificent High Line or enjoy Hudson River Park's 500 acres of waterfront outdoor space and recreation. Manhattan West, Whole Foods, the new Moynihan Train Hall, Penn Station and Madison Square Garden add to the area's endless appeal. Transportation is effortless with A/C/E, 1/2/3 and 7 subway lines; NJ Transit, LIRR and Amtrak trains; excellent bus service and CitiBike stations all nearby.

Chelsea is the epicenter of New York’s contemporary art world and a hub for innovative architecture. Home to the High Line and Chelsea Market, the neighborhood mixes industrial history with modern luxury. The real estate market here is dominated by high-end condominium developments designed by world-renowned architects, alongside charming pre-war lofts and historic townhouses in the Chelsea Historic District.
